Job Purpose

The Guitar-Music Instructor provides education and expertise in the specific area of guitar and/or any other instrument they feel competent in. They feel comfortable engaging in a one-on-one private lesson setting, or in a class setting to kids of all ages. The Instructor creates a fun environment for participants during lessons and activities while ensuring safety. A high priority is placed on communication, organization, and risk management with this position.

Essential Functions

Provide an education to students through private guitar lessons. Classes vary between 1-24 week long, that meet once a week. Guide and develop participants individual talents through technique and artistry. Participate in maintaining cleanliness of facility and supplies as well as properly storing and organizing equipment/materials on site. Monitor and maintain the safety of all participants. Communicate with parents/guardians about daily activities and student progress when needed. Set and enforce rules and expectations. Understand, communicate, and enforce Park District rules and policies to participants and the public. Attend all staff meetings and training programs as specified. Be knowledgeable of detailed lesson plans and calendars that include a variety of age appropriate activities to keep participants active, excited, safe, and engaged. Address any participant behavior/disciplinary issues with the Program Supervisor / Coordinator. Provide excellent customer service and maintain a positive public image by addressing questions and concerns from staff, patrons, participants, and parents immediately. Become familiar with participants; know their names, personalities, skills and interests. Identify and observe equipment daily for possible maintenance needs and adjustments; report maintenance needs to Supervisor / Coordinator. Complete all paperwork as required including, but not limited to reports and logs.
